Explanation:
Given:
Volume, V₁ = 12 L
Pressure, P₁ = 760 mm Hg (at STP)
Temperature, T₁ = 273 K (at STP)
Pressure, P₂ = 720 mm Hg
Temperature, T₂ = 0°C = 273 K
Volume, V₂ = ?
We know:
[tex]\frac{P_1V_1}{T_1} = \frac{P_2V_2}{T_2}[/tex]
Substituting the value we get:
[tex]\frac{760 X 12}{273} = \frac{720 X V_2}{273} \\\\V_2 = \frac{760 X 12}{720} \\\\V_2 = 12.7 L[/tex]
Therefore, V₂ is 12.7 L
